Login  |  Register

Statistics

  • Active Listings: 12899
  • Pending Listings: 0
  • Todays Listings: 0
  • Total Categories: 23
  • Sub Categories: 722

Mechanical Fine Bar Screen

We're professional mechanical fine bar screen manufacturers and suppliers in China, specialized in providing custom service. We warmly welcome you to buy bulk mechanical fine bar screen at competitive price from our factory.

Alexa Traffic


Listing Links